Pros have preferred scopes since the start of the game. Perhaps there's been a slight increase in unscoped usage since the recent buff, but scoped still far outweighs unscoped. It seems that charge holding just isn't that useful compared to added range and zoom. The downside of tunnel vision is...
Their main purpose right now seems to be to be a wall. You put them down so you can't be shot, probably while completing the objective. I'd reconsider popping your own team's bubbles because that's less shield time for you.

That's the nature of TW. Nothing matters except the state of the map at the end, so there is no benefit to holding the map before then. If you wipe the enemy team 5 times, then they wipe you once on their last push, it's a loss.
